Wlad писал(а):
Именно!
Недавно прочитал апокриф Александра Лукьянова "Чёрная пешка" на "Обитаемый остров" Стругацких.
Там главный герой рассказывает программистам систем наведения подводных лодок Островной Империи о ФОРТе.
Чёрная пешкаВыдержка:
Код:
...
Отрекомендовав себя как полного дилетанта в области информатики, Бидзанби Да, тем не менее, ознакомил нас с концепцией языка программирования, названного им ФОРТ. (Такое непривычное для нашего уха название объясняется тем, что брат Бидзанби - иммигрант, кажется, из Хонти, но боюсь ошибиться).
Компактный и эффективный, машинно-независимый язык программирования ФОРТ буквально "нафарширован" идеями. В основе гибкости ФОРТа лежит четкость, эффективная реализация простых алгоритмов, простота пользовательского интерфейса и представление предсказуемых результатов. Бидзанби Да убедительно и просто продемонстрировал мне достоинства ФОРТ-системы, отталкиваясь от которых, я затем уже достаточно легко справилась со всем остальным. Поскольку в основе этого языка лежат слова, он может быть легко переложен, к примеру, на эм-до, так что наши программисты смогут работать на родном языке. Конечно, недостатком подобной трансляции является уменьшение мобильности, но, считаю, этим можно пренебречь.
Естественно, потребуются серьезные усилия команды квалифицированных программистов для воплощения концепции в машинные коды, но, как Вы, чтимый декан, убедитесь, игра будет стоить свеч. Уже сейчас "навскидку" могу предположить, что ФОРТ может быть применен:
-в промышленности. Например, для управления морскими нефтедобывающими платформами, промышленного прогнозирования, создания экспертных систем.
-для сбора и анализа данных. К примеру, для распознавания образов и составления карт, измерения глубин, дистанционного управления батискафами и разведывательными глубоководными станциями.
-в оборонных технологиях. В частности, при наведении на цель торпед повышенной точности удара, баллистических ракет с разделяющимися и самонаводящимися боеголовками, постановке радиопомех и др.
-в медицине. В частности для хранения результатов обследований и предварительной диагностики.
-в искусстве: для монтажа телевизионных и радиопередач, для создания графики и мультипликации.
Наконец, самое главное.
Во-первых, ФОРТ может рассматриваться как основа операционных систем повышенной надежности для персональных вычислителей.
Во-вторых, язык ФОРТ в перспективе можно будет использовать для создания мобильных "разумных" устройств, управляемых голосом (Бидзанби Да назвал их хонтийским словом "киберы").
На мое предложение участвовать в дальнейшей разработке языка брат Бидзанби категорически отказался, еще раз повторив, что он полный профан в вычислительной технике и всего лишь пересказал мне теорию своего знакомого, трагически погибшего в столице бывшего Государства Неизвестных Отцов. Осмелюсь заметить — пересказал потрясающе грамотно и подробно...
Wlad писал(а):
Интересно, что Лукьянов сам - историк древнего мира. Преподаёт в Омском универе. Там никого из фортеров нет? Кто ему формулировки и предложения про ФОРТ дал?
Предположу интернет и там есть:)
И Лукьянов им умеет пользоваться.